Your work begins at once; you have drawn the first lot in the slaughter.
Orestes
I would go, if some one would show me the way.
Old man
Yes, I can escort you myself, not against my will.
671
Orestes
O Zeus, god of my fathers, be also the vanquisher of my enemies
Electra
And have pity on us; for we have suffered pitiably
Old man
Yes, indeed, have pity on your own descendants.
Electra
And Hera, you who rule Mycenaes altars
Orestes
Give us victory, if we are asking for what is right.
Old man
Yes, indeed, give them the right of vengeance for their father.
Orestes
You too, father, living below the earth through an unholy deed
Electra
And Lady Earth, to whom I give my hands
Old man
Defend, defend these, your dearest children.
Orestes
Now come and bring with you all the dead as allies.
Electra
Those who destroyed the Trojans in war with you
Old man
And all who hate the unholy and polluted.
Electra
Do you hear me, you who suffered dreadful things from my mother?
Old man
Your father hears everything, I know; but it is time to be on our way.
Electra
And I tell you therefore that Aegisthus is to die; if you fall dead in the struggle, I am also dead, do not count me as alive; for I will strike my heart with a two-edged sword. I will go indoors and make things ready there.
So that if a good report comes from you, the whole house will cry aloud in triumph; but, if you die, it will be the opposite of that. These are my words to you.
Orestes
I know it all.
Electra
Therefore you must be a man. Exeunt Orestes, Pylades, and Old Man. And you, women, please take care to give
a shout in signal of this contest. I will keep a sword ready, holding it in my hand, for I will not ever, if defeated, submit to my enemies the right to insult my body. Exit Electra.

Chorus
The story remains in old legends
that Pan, the keeper of wild beasts, breathing sweet-voiced music on his well-joined pipes, once brought from its tender mother on Argive hills
a lamb with beautiful golden fleece. A herald stood on the stone platform and cried aloud, To assembly, Mycenaeans, go to assembly
to see the omens given to our blessed rulers. . . . and they honored the house of Atreus.

Chorus
The altars of beaten gold were set out; and through the town the
altar fires of the Argives blazed; the flute, handmaid of the Muses song, sounded its note sweetly, and lovely songs of the golden lamb swelled forth, saying that Thyestes had the luck; for he
persuaded Atreus own wife to secret love, and carried off to his house the portent; coming before the assembly he declared that he had in his
house the horned sheep with fleece of gold.
